Output 7bb06b59391de3fe113f9ace50c34db10039dde0e8c1d8fec0768f3b6338a7e0:0

value
105393006
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3deea9ed219887f598dc49e9b79cd5448297d91b OP_EQUAL
address
37LV3tseD8MoZK9RAhqMbsJbPKMjfsNWnG
transaction
7bb06b59391de3fe113f9ace50c34db10039dde0e8c1d8fec0768f3b6338a7e0
confirmations
296771
spent
true